## Break-Glass: Dispatcher Heuristic Overrides

If the Routewise driver-assignment heuristic misroutes during a release, the release manager may bypass it via the break-glass console on the Halvard node. Overrides auto-expire after two hours and are logged to the audit feed. The console requires unsealing first; use the recovery passphrase below.

unlock words, fawig-bagef: olidor-holir-istox-holath-tamys-quenion-giliel

# Session Handling — Pondweed Metrics Sidecar

Plugins register with the sidecar at startup and receive a session bound to the plugin's declared metric namespace. Sessions persist for the sidecar's lifetime; there is no renewal — if the sidecar restarts, plugins must re-register. Cross-namespace writes are rejected with a 403, not silently dropped, so handle that case. Heartbeats every 30s keep the session marked healthy; three misses flush your buffered series. For the public test harness, all plugins share one session credential, shown below.

session JWT of fajof-bahop = eyJhbGciOiJIUzI1NiIsInR5cCI6IkpXVCJ9.eyJzdWIiOiIqgHoPSIn0.DAyxzh8y

Q2 Planning Note — Warranty-Cost Overrun

Sales leads: warranty costs on the Brantix K-series ran 18% over plan last quarter. Root cause: early-batch seal failures, now fixed in production. Reserve adjustments hit regional P&Ls this cycle. Do not discount to offset — pricing holds. Claims handling moves to the Ferndale service hub effective immediately. Escalate repeat-failure accounts to Mara Odell. Quotas are unchanged pending review. The related plan detail appears directly below.

management briefing: The renewal with Ulaathix Group closes at $2 million a year, 15 percent below the last contract. Project Oliwyn slips by two quarters because of the audit delay.

## Deployment

Shipping Gridnik (our crossword generator) is pretty painless. Build the container, push it to the internal registry, and let the scheduler do its thing — there's no database, just the word-list volume mounted read-only. One gotcha: the puzzle cache warms slowly, so don't panic if the first few grids take a while. The knobs you'll actually want to tweak live in the config, reproduced here.

service settings:
OLIDOR_PIN=3162
OLIDOR_METRICS_HOST=metrics.olidor.nelvrocorp.internal
OLIDOR_LOG_LEVEL=info
OLIDOR_TENANT=noveth